pjsip_tx_data_dec_ref(tdata); return -330; } pjsip_tx_data_dec_ref(tdata); return 0;}/* * create request benchmark */static int create_request_bench(pj_timestamp *p_elapsed){ enum { COUNT = 100 }; unsigned i, j; pjsip_tx_data *tdata[COUNT]; pj_timestamp t1, t2, elapsed; pj_status_t status; pj_str_t str_target = pj_str("sip:someuser@someprovider.com"); pj_str_t str_from = pj_str("\"Local User\" <sip:localuser@serviceprovider.com>"); pj_str_t str_to = pj_str("\"Remote User\" <sip:remoteuser@serviceprovider.com>"); pj_str_t str_contact = str_from; elapsed.u64 = 0; for (i=0; i<LOOP; i+=COUNT) { pj_bzero(tdata, sizeof(tdata)); pj_get_timestamp(&t1); for (j=0; j<COUNT; ++j) { status = pjsip_endpt_create_request(endpt, &pjsip_invite_method, &str_target, &str_from, &str_to, &str_contact, NULL, -1, NULL, &tdata[j]); if (status != PJ_SUCCESS) { app_perror(" error: unable to create request", status); goto on_error; } } pj_get_timestamp(&t2); pj_sub_timestamp(&t2, &t1); pj_add_timestamp(&elapsed, &t2); for (j=0; j<COUNT; ++j) pjsip_tx_data_dec_ref(tdata[j]); } p_elapsed->u64 = elapsed.u64; return PJ_SUCCESS;on_error: for (i=0; i<COUNT; ++i) { if (tdata[i]) pjsip_tx_data_dec_ref(tdata[i]); } return -400;}/* * create response benchmark */static int create_response_bench(pj_timestamp *p_elapsed){ enum { COUNT = 100 }; unsigned i, j; pjsip_via_hdr *via; pjsip_rx_data rdata; pjsip_tx_data *request; pjsip_tx_data *tdata[COUNT]; pj_timestamp t1, t2, elapsed; pj_status_t status; /* Create the request first. */ pj_str_t str_target = pj_str("sip:someuser@someprovider.com"); pj_str_t str_from = pj_str("\"Local User\" <sip:localuser@serviceprovider.com>"); pj_str_t str_to = pj_str("\"Remote User\" <sip:remoteuser@serviceprovider.com>"); pj_str_t str_contact = str_from; status = pjsip_endpt_create_request(endpt, &pjsip_invite_method, &str_target, &str_from, &str_to, &str_contact, NULL, -1, NULL, &request); if (status != PJ_SUCCESS) { app_perror(" error: unable to create request", status); return status; } /* Create several Via headers */ via = pjsip_via_hdr_create(request->pool); via->sent_by.host = pj_str("192.168.0.7"); via->sent_by.port = 5061; via->transport = pj_str("udp"); via->rport_param = 0; via->branch_param = pj_str("012345678901234567890123456789"); via->recvd_param = pj_str("192.168.0.7"); pjsip_msg_insert_first_hdr(request->msg, pjsip_hdr_clone(request->pool, via)); pjsip_msg_insert_first_hdr(request->msg, pjsip_hdr_clone(request->pool, via)); pjsip_msg_insert_first_hdr(request->msg, (pjsip_hdr*)via); /* Create "dummy" rdata from the tdata */ pj_bzero(&rdata, sizeof(pjsip_rx_data)); rdata.tp_info.pool = request->pool; rdata.msg_info.msg = request->msg; rdata.msg_info.from = pjsip_msg_find_hdr(request->msg, PJSIP_H_FROM, NULL); rdata.msg_info.to = pjsip_msg_find_hdr(request->msg, PJSIP_H_TO, NULL); rdata.msg_info.cseq = pjsip_msg_find_hdr(request->msg, PJSIP_H_CSEQ, NULL); rdata.msg_info.cid = pjsip_msg_find_hdr(request->msg, PJSIP_H_FROM, NULL); rdata.msg_info.via = via; /* * Now benchmark create_response */ elapsed.u64 = 0; for (i=0; i<LOOP; i+=COUNT) { pj_bzero(tdata, sizeof(tdata)); pj_get_timestamp(&t1); for (j=0; j<COUNT; ++j) { status = pjsip_endpt_create_response(endpt, &rdata, 200, NULL, &tdata[j]); if (status != PJ_SUCCESS) { app_perror(" error: unable to create request", status); goto on_error; } } pj_get_timestamp(&t2); pj_sub_timestamp(&t2, &t1); pj_add_timestamp(&elapsed, &t2); for (j=0; j<COUNT; ++j) pjsip_tx_data_dec_ref(tdata[j]); } p_elapsed->u64 = elapsed.u64; pjsip_tx_data_dec_ref(request); return PJ_SUCCESS;on_error: for (i=0; i<COUNT; ++i) { if (tdata[i]) pjsip_tx_data_dec_ref(tdata[i]); } return -400;}int txdata_test(void){ enum { REPEAT = 4 }; unsigned i, msgs; pj_timestamp usec[REPEAT], min, freq;
